Output 3d880ba7fbcd8048646ca8c217f289761471532b0c33985d2bdcb83d516a2001:151

value
57079
script pubkey
OP_0 OP_PUSHBYTES_20 e66dc1066ccb7f171f69cc041520a1f88a9fcd19
address
bc1quekuzpnvedl3w8mfeszp2g9plz9flngec737k9
transaction
3d880ba7fbcd8048646ca8c217f289761471532b0c33985d2bdcb83d516a2001
spent
true